AN APPLICATION has been submitted to convert the grade-II ancillary accommodation associated with Latham House in Broughton into a holiday let. 

The application was submitted to the Lake District National Park Authority on October 6. According to the design and access statement, the house is in the north-east corner of the market square. It is within the Broughton-in-Furness Conservation Area and both the property and the ancillary building are grade II listed as part of the terrace of houses bordering the corner of the square. 

The statement continues: "The ancillary building was originally approved for use as a 'grandad flat.' Due to recent circumstances this use is no longer required and the applicants would therefore like to make use of the ancillary building by changing its use and renting it out as a holiday let."
